Introduction to MEXC Security MEXC Global is one of the fastest-growing crypto exchanges, offering spot, futures, and margin trading. While the platform itself invests heavily in infrastructure security, most breaches occur due to user-side vulnerabilities. Hackers target individuals because it’s easier than breaking into the exchange’s core systems. Understanding these risks is the first step toward protecting your digital assets. Phishing Attacks Hackers often create fake websites or send fraudulent emails that mimic MEXC. Users unknowingly enter their login details, giving attackers full access. 2. Weak Passwords Simple or reused passwords are a goldmine for hackers. Many breaches occur because users fail to set strong, unique credentials. 3. SIM-Swap Attacks Attackers hijack your phone number to intercept SMS-based verification codes. This is why relying solely on SMS 2FA is dangerous. 4. Malware & Keyloggers Malicious software can record keystrokes, capturing your login credentials and private keys. Account Protection Basics Use Strong Passwords: At least 12 characters, mixing letters, numbers, and symbols. Enable 2FA: Preferably Google Authenticator or Authy, not SMS. Withdrawal Whitelist: Restrict withdrawals to pre-approved wallet addresses. Secure Email: Your email is the gateway to your account—protect it with strong security. Advanced Security Measures Cold Storage: Keep long-term holdings in hardware wallets. VPN Usage: Encrypt your connection when accessing MEXC. Device Hygiene: Regularly update software and scan for malware. Case Study 2: A user relying on SMS 2FA fell victim to a SIM-swap attack. Case Study 3: Malware installed via a fake trading bot stole login credentials. Step-by-Step Guide to Securing Your Account Register with a secure email provider. Create a strong, unique password. Enable Google Authenticator 2FA. Set up withdrawal address whitelist. Activate anti-phishing codes. Regularly review login history. Store backup codes securely offline. Best Practices for Safe Trading Trade only on official MEXC apps or website. Avoid public Wi-Fi when logging in. Keep your devices updated. Never share login details with anyone. Common Mistakes to Avoid Using the same password across multiple platforms. Ignoring suspicious login alerts. Falling for fake Telegram or WhatsApp support accounts. Storing recovery codes in cloud storage.
